At 1:24 PM 1/3/0, Shelley Sherman wrote:
> I have a client who would like Flash animation for a "Tour
> of the Company Plant" sort of thing. There are 40-50 frames.
> The photos will be supplied.
I can't provide an accurate quote either, but I'm curious why Flash would
be used here... is most of the content in the photographs? If so, then why
not use regular HTML?
(Flash can greatly help with streaming vector art, hi-fi audio and advanced
interactivity, but it doesn't do anything particular with a series of fifty
photographs.)
Could this project be done just as well in straight HTML...?
